Camille Jacob Pissarro (Saint Thomas, (former Danish West Indies), 1830–1903, Paris, France). Woman Emptying a Wheelbarrow (Femme vidant une brouette), 1880. Etching on laid paper on Ingres pink paper affixed to wove paper, 12 1/2 x 9 1/16 in. (31.7 x 23 cm). Brooklyn Museum, A. Augustus Healy Fund, 46.90. (Photo: Brooklyn Museum)
